Crucial Components of a Superior Automotive Industry CRM Software
In the realm of today's fiercely contested automotive sector, the presence of a stalwart CRM (Customer Relationship Management) system is imperative, far surpassing mere convenience. A CRM solution, meticulously crafted for the automotive sphere, has the potential to markedly amplify client engagement, streamline procedural workflows, and catalyze sales propulsion. This discourse will explore the quintessential attributes of a paramount CRM application, pivotal in revolutionizing the automotive industry's stance on customer relationship stewardship.
Exhaustive Lead Oversight Mechanism
A salient characteristic of any CRM application of merit is a proficient lead oversight mechanism. This system should encompass not merely the acquisition of leads but also the detailed tracing of their trajectory. From the inaugural interaction to the consummation of a sale, every exchange with a prospective client must be meticulously documented and scrutinized. Such thoroughness permits an enhanced comprehension of consumer behavior, empowering sales contingents to customize their strategies for each client, thereby augmenting conversion rates. Elements like lead valuation and segmentation are instrumental in stratifying efforts, ensuring the most auspicious leads are given due priority.

1. The Importance of Call Tracking in Automotive Sales
Automotive Sales Touchpoint. For those in the automotive sales business, a touchpoint in the customer journey would be that critical point on their contact path, where they're perhaps calling to inquire whether some automobiles are available, arranging a test drive, or whether financing options are available. Call tracking allows dealers to closely monitor all such interactions, hence not missing out on any opportunity and also ensuring that the customer gets prompt follow-up after a lead. Inbound and outbound call tracking will allow dealerships to track their marketing campaign's effectiveness and allows them to know which channels are raising the most leads.
2. Key Features of Call Tracking Technology
a. Dynamic Number Insertion (DNI)
Dynamic Number Insertion (DNI) is a feature that assigns unique phone numbers to different marketing campaigns, allowing dealerships to track which advertisements are generating phone calls. For example, a dealership may run ads on social media, search engines, and radio stations, each with a unique phone number. By tracking these numbers, dealerships can determine which campaigns are the most effective at driving customer engagement.
b. Real-Time Call Monitoring and Transcription
Real-time call monitoring and transcription enable automotive sales teams to listen to ongoing calls and review transcripts immediately after conversations. This allows managers to ensure that sales representatives are handling inquiries correctly and following up on leads appropriately. Transcriptions also provide valuable data for analyzing customer behavior and identifying common questions or concerns.

U.S. Dealer Management System Market: Empowering Automotive Sales and Service Operations up to 2033
Market Definition
The U.S. Dealer Management System (DMS) Market focuses on software solutions designed to streamline and optimize dealership operations in sectors such as automotive, marine, and agriculture. Dealer Management Systems integrate various functions, including inventory management, customer relationship management (CRM), sales processing, financial reporting, and service management, enabling dealerships to improve operational efficiency and customer satisfaction.

What Are F&I Products in Automotive Dealerships?
F&I products are services and financial offerings sold by dealerships alongside vehicles. These may include extended warranties, gap insurance, maintenance plans, tire and wheel protection, and other ancillary products. F&I represents a crucial profit center for dealerships, often generating higher margins than the sale of the vehicle itself.
The Importance of Automotive Inventory Management
Effective automotive inventory management is vital for dealerships aiming to optimize operations and profitability. Proper inventory control ensures dealerships have the right vehicles in stock to meet customer demand while minimizing carrying costs and preventing overstock of slow-moving models.
Combining superior inventory management with targeted F&I product strategies can create a seamless customer experience that drives profitability across multiple dealership departments.
Top F&I Products That Deliver High ROI
1. Extended Service Contracts
Extended service contracts provide peace of mind for customers by covering repairs beyond the manufacturer’s warranty. These plans generate significant revenue for dealerships due to their relatively low claims payout compared to the sales price.
2. GAP Insurance
Guaranteed Asset Protection (GAP) insurance is highly popular among buyers who finance or lease vehicles. It covers the difference between the vehicle’s value and the remaining loan balance in case of theft or a total loss.
3. Prepaid Maintenance Plans
Customers appreciate the convenience of prepaid maintenance plans that cover routine services. These plans also ensure long-term dealership service loyalty, bringing customers back for oil changes, tire rotations, and inspections.
4. Tire and Wheel Protection
Road hazards are a common concern, making tire and wheel protection a valuable offering. This product is especially attractive to customers purchasing luxury or performance vehicles with expensive tires.
5. Appearance Protection Plans
From paint protection to interior treatments, these plans help customers keep their vehicles looking new. Dealers benefit from high margins, while customers enjoy added value and peace of mind.
